Visual Hierarchy and the Psychological Influence of Design Language on User Perception Visual hierarchy is a critical component of web design language, shaping how users perceive importance and flow within a digital interface. Through the deliberate use of size, contrast, spacing, and alignment, designers guide attention toward key areas of content while maintaining balance across the overall layout. This hierarchy is deeply connected to human psychology, as users naturally respond to visual cues that suggest priority and structure. A well-designed interface reduces confusion and increases engagement by making it easier for users to identify what actions to take and where to focus their attention. The subtle interplay between elements creates a narrative within the interface, allowing users to move through information in a controlled yet fluid manner. Typography as a Core Expression of Meaning and Emotional Tone in Web Interfaces Typography is one of the most expressive components of web design language, functioning as both a functional and emotional tool. The selection of typefaces, spacing between letters, line height, and alignment all contribute to how content is perceived. Different typographic choices can convey professionalism, creativity, seriousness, or friendliness without altering the actual message. In digital environments, typography must also prioritize readability across various screen sizes and resolutions, ensuring that content remains accessible regardless of device. The careful balance between aesthetic expression and functional clarity makes typography a powerful medium for shaping user experience and reinforcing brand identity. Color Systems and Their Role in Communication and User Interaction Behavior Color plays a fundamental role in web design language by influencing mood, directing attention, and reinforcing meaning. It operates as a non-verbal communication tool that can signal actions, highlight important elements, or create emotional resonance. Designers often use color contrast to improve readability and ensure that interactive components are easily distinguishable. Beyond functionality, color schemes contribute to the overall atmosphere of a digital environment, shaping how users emotionally respond to content. Consistency in color usage helps establish familiarity, while strategic variation can be used to emphasize change or importance within a layout. The psychological impact of color is deeply embedded in user behavior, making it a crucial aspect of interface design. Interaction Design and the Dynamic Behavior of Digital Interfaces in Web Environments Interaction design defines how users engage with web interfaces through actions such as clicking, scrolling, hovering, and touching. This aspect of web design language focuses on responsiveness and feedback, ensuring that every user action produces a meaningful and intuitive response. Smooth transitions, animations, and micro-interactions help bridge the gap between static content and dynamic experience. These interactive elements provide users with confirmation, guidance, and continuity as they navigate digital spaces. The effectiveness of interaction design lies in its ability to remain invisible when functioning correctly, allowing users to focus on their goals without distraction or confusion. Responsive Design Principles and the Adaptation of Web Language Across Devices Responsive design ensures that web design language remains consistent and functional across a wide range of devices, including mobile phones, tablets, laptops, and large displays. This adaptability is essential in modern digital ecosystems where users access content from diverse environments. Responsive systems adjust layout structures, image scaling, and navigation patterns based on screen size and orientation. The goal is to maintain usability and aesthetic consistency without compromising performance or clarity. This adaptability reflects the flexibility of web design language as a living system that evolves with technological advancements and user expectations. Accessibility Principles and Inclusive Communication in Web Design Systems Accessibility is a fundamental aspect of web design language that ensures digital content can be used by individuals with diverse abilities. This includes considerations for screen readers, keyboard navigation, color contrast, and text scalability. Designing for accessibility means creating systems that do not exclude users based on physical or cognitive limitations. It also improves overall usability for all users by promoting clarity and simplicity. Inclusive design practices reflect a broader commitment to equitable digital communication, ensuring that web environments are open and usable for everyone. Performance Optimization and Its Influence on the Effectiveness of Web Design Language Performance plays a critical role in the success of web design language by affecting how quickly and smoothly content is delivered to users. Efficient design systems minimize unnecessary complexity and prioritize fast loading times, smooth interactions, and stable rendering across devices. Performance optimization involves balancing visual richness with technical efficiency, ensuring that design elements do not hinder usability. A fast and responsive interface enhances user satisfaction and reduces abandonment rates, reinforcing the importance of technical discipline within design practices.
